LEADERSHIP THROUGH WELLNESS
“ How Top CEOs Are Implementing Wellness Strategies”
CEO TODAY HIGHLIGHTS highlights a shift in corporate leadership where wellness is central to performance and resilience. Featuring examples from Satya Nadella( Microsoft), Marc Benioff( Salesforce) and Arianna Huffington( Thrive Global), it shows how mindfulness, mental health support and sleep hygiene improve employee well-being and business outcomes. Supported by data from Harvard Business
Review, Gallup and Deloitte, the article outlines three pillars of effective wellness leadership: visible executive commitment, data-driven personalization using AI and structural integration of wellness into daily work. The takeaway: Embedding wellness is key to attracting talent, boosting innovation and sustaining success.

“ Avoid Burnout, Stay Sharp: 4 Essential CEO Self-Care Habits”
IN FORBES, Julian Hayes II makes the case that self-care is no longer optional for CEOs— it’ s essential for high performance. Hayes outlines how today’ s leaders must prioritize personal well-being as rigorously as business results. His four habits— building self-awareness, mastering inner dialogue, protecting energy and setting health standards— offer a strategic blueprint for sustainable leadership. With executive burnout on the rise, Hayes argues the top KPI in 2025 isn’ t revenue— it’ s the CEO’ s capacity to lead with clarity, resilience and strength.

TEAM CULTURE AND BELONGING
“ The Art of Inclusive Leadership: Building High-Performing Teams”
For SHRM, author Ayaskant Sarangi explores how inclusive leadership is a powerful driver of team performance and organizational success. Sarangi highlights how leaders who foster belonging, respect and open communication help unlock employee engagement and innovation. From cross-cultural collaboration tools to AI-powered career development, the article outlines how today’ s evolving workforce seeks meaningful connection and growth. Ultimately, inclusive leadership is presented not as a trend, but as a strategic advantage in improving the workplace.
